Tulane may be an extreme example: the class of 2025 saw a 25% increase in class size as more students chose to accept admission than in a typical year. As a result, Tulane has stated they will admit 1,650 fewer Early Action applicants this year, significantly dropping their acceptance rate.

The overall admission rate for Early Action applicants is just ten percent, which is half the EA admission rate in 2017. As you have likely seen, Early Action decisions came out a few days ago. We saw a 34% increase in completed Early Action applications this year, so it was a very competitive year. Our acceptance rate was around 11%, and the average unweighted GPA of an accepted student was a 3.85. If you were deferred, read on for some advice! The Spring Scholar program and the Early Decision admissions round will lower the number of offers extended to Tulane’s Class of 2027. Admissions will offer 40 Spring Scholar acceptances in the Early Decision round. In total, admissions predicts to have 75 Spring Scholars in the Class of 2027. Overseen by the Small Business Administration (SBA), th...Jun 26, 2022 · We received nearly 46,000 applications for the class entering Tulane this fall (the Class of 2025) and accepted only 9.8 percent, making this year’s incoming class our most selective, diverse, largest and most academically qualified class ever. We also had the highest yield rate ever on our offers for admission to this year’s entering class.
